الملخص EN

Enterohemorrhagic E.

coli strains (EHEC) had emerged as foodborne pathogens and cause in human diarrhea and hemolytic-uremic syndrome.

Because of the widespread distribution of EHEC serotypes and O157 and non-O157 in cattle population, its control will require interventions at the farm level such as the administration of probiotics that produce inhibitory metabolites.

E.

coli O157:H7 shows tissue tropisms for the gastrointestinal tract (GIT) of cattle.

The aim of this study was to test the ability of a colicinogenic E.

coli (isolated from bovine) to reduce the adherence of E.

coli O157:H7 to HEp-2 cells and to GIT of cattle.

We inoculated HEp-2 cells and bovine colon explants with both kinds of strains.

Colicinogenic E.

coli was able to reduce the adherence of E.

coli O157:H7 to HEp-2 cells and to bovine tissues.
